Output 754104261af902afc1269b4936540c43dd8bb15cf343e494a3db8f3afa57e356:7

value
12186507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32f4d3b5c086317f5c4e1835d92a491114cd5a7a OP_EQUAL
address
MCYbJu7dPH3zqqWjiy2tH7gvUz61mZUUqR
transaction
754104261af902afc1269b4936540c43dd8bb15cf343e494a3db8f3afa57e356
spent
true